Kelly, Russell Earn All-NCAC Honors

The College of Wooster men's soccer team earned itself a duo of selections on the All-North Coast Athletic Conference Team, as junior defender Matthew Kelly and first-year midfielder Austin Russell both earned honorable mention recognition, as announced by the conference office on Friday.

Kelly, a repeat on the honorable mention squad, played in 16 games including 13 starts on the year. He was one of the key defenders who helped Wooster tie then-nationally-ranked DePauw University (Oct. 17). The Twinsburg, Ohio native got in on the action offensively, tallying a goal in a 4-1 win over Saint Vincent College (Sept. 5).

Russell had a remarkable start to his collegiate career with three goals and an assist over his first three matches, including two goals and an assist in the win over St. Vincent. Russell would go on to lead the team with five goals on the year. He is the first freshman to earn all-conference honors since Taylor Tackacs in 2008.
